What can be a consequence of overcrowding in a floral arrangement?

Explanation:
Overcrowding in a floral arrangement primarily leads to reduced visibility of focal points. When too many flowers or elements are packed into a single design, the intended focal points, which are essential for drawing the viewer's eye and creating visual interest, can become obscured. This clutter can detract from the overall impact of the arrangement, making it difficult for viewers to appreciate the specific design elements that were meant to stand out. While enhanced color contrast and improved balance are important aspects of floral design, overcrowding typically hampers these qualities instead. Similarly, while increased texture might be an appealing aspect, overcrowding tends to detract from the arrangement's coherence and visual clarity. Thus, the correct answer highlights a significant concern in floral design, emphasizing the importance of thoughtful spacing and placement to maintain a clear focal point in an arrangement.
